Note when buying Sony games on PC

Due to Sony's controversial request, not all players can enjoy the multiplayer mode.

Sony has recently released some of its exclusive titles for PC platforms like Steam and the Epic Games Store. This is good news for players who don't have a PlayStation console but still want to play Sony games like Ghost of Tsushima and Horizon Zero Dawn. 

Sony requires a PSN account for some PC titles

Some Sony games available for PC require a PlayStation Network (PSN) account, especially for online multiplayer features. A PSN account is a free online identity to access Sony's PlayStation ecosystem, including PlayStation consoles and the PlayStation Store. It allows you to connect with friends, download games and DLC, and track your gaming progress.

Traditionally, PSN accounts are linked to Sony's PlayStation console. However, with the recent porting of certain PlayStation titles to PC, Sony has also introduced a PSN account requirement for online multiplayer play in certain PC games.

Sony's website lists a full catalog of PC games. Titles include the hugely successful Helldivers 2, iconic series like The Last of Us Part I, and family-friendly games like Sackboy: A Big Adventure. Notably, not all of Sony's titles are currently available on PC platforms, but the company plans to port others, like God of War Ragnarök, in the near future.

Why is the PlayStation Network account causing problems?

Sony's requirement for a PSN account caused some controversy, as PC gamers were not used to needing a console-specific account to play PC games online. However, the main problem with the PSN account requirement arises in areas where PSN is not available.

Currently, PSN support is limited to about 70 countries, leaving out a significant portion of the world, especially in Africa, the Middle East, and various islands. This means that gamers in these regions who purchase Sony PC titles that feature online multiplayer may be completely locked out of that functionality due to their geographic location.

It's important to check if Sony offers PSN in your country before purchasing a Sony PC title, as some titles require an account to play multiplayer game modes. This issue came into focus after Sony removed the mandatory PSN link requirement from Helldivers 2 due to community backlash.

How to check if a Sony game requires a PlayStation Network account

If you're wondering whether a PlayStation game requires a PSN account, you can check the requirements on Sony's website. For example, if you click on Ghost of Tsushima, a small text explains that you must have a PSN account to play online multiplayer.

The Steam page for Ghost of Tsushima also notes a PSN requirement for online play.

Additionally, the Predator Hunting Grounds footer explains that players must have a PSN account to play online.
